Комментарии 4
А будет в дальнейшем реализовываться рукопожатие? Я бы почитал, как это на практике сделать правильно
С методом Stop надо что-то делать. Если хочеться остановку по контексту, передаать его в Start снаружи, либо оставить Stop, который сразу все останавливает, его тоже вызывать снаружи.
Закрывать listener надо до закрытия существующих соединений.
writeInConnection занимается не своим делом.
conn,Read не гарантирует, что получим именно отдельное сообщение клиента, нужен хотябы мимальный протокол.
Зарегистрируйтесь на Хабре, чтобы оставить комментарий

Пишем свой TCP-чат на Go: пошаговый гайд на пальцах